AUCKLAND, New Zealand, Jan. 4 (UPI) -- Defending champion Yanina Wickmayer survived a three-set match Tuesday in first-round play at the ASB Classic tennis tournament in New Zealand.
Wickmayer, the event's No. 2 seed, edged past Dinara Safina 6-3, 6-7 (2-7), 6-1. Wickmayer won more points than Safina in each set -- even in losing the second -- and rolled through the third set by taking 61 percent of the points.
